Hyper-V配置:BIOS启动设置指南
hyper-v设置bios启动

首页 2025-01-09 14:20:29



Hyper-V设置BIOS启动:掌握关键步骤,优化虚拟机性能 在现代IT环境中,虚拟化技术已经成为不可或缺的一部分

    Hyper-V作为微软提供的虚拟化平台,允许用户创建和管理虚拟机(VM),从而充分利用服务器资源,提高开发、测试和IT运维的工作效率

    然而,要充分发挥Hyper-V的潜力,正确配置BIOS启动选项至关重要

    本文将详细介绍如何在Hyper-V环境中设置BIOS启动,帮助您优化虚拟机的性能

     一、了解Hyper-V与BIOS的关系 虚拟机(VM)是借用物理计算机(HOST)的硬件资源(CPU、RAM、磁盘等)构建的虚拟计算机

    在Hyper-V环境中,虚拟机依赖于宿主机的硬件和BIOS设置

    BIOS(基本输入输出系统)是计算机启动时的第一个固件,负责初始化硬件、加载操作系统并处理硬件之间的通信

    因此,正确配置BIOS对虚拟机的性能和稳定性至关重要

     二、前提条件与硬件要求 在启用Hyper-V和配置BIOS之前,您需要确保您的系统满足以下硬件要求: 1.至少8GB RAM内存:Hyper-V需要足够的内存来运行虚拟机和宿主机操作系统

     2.支持二级转换地址(SLAT)的64位处理器:SLAT是虚拟化技术的一部分,允许处理器更有效地管理虚拟机和宿主机的内存

     3.BIOS中启用虚拟化技术:您需要在BIOS中启用虚拟化技术(如Intel VT-x或AMD-V),以便Hyper-V能够正常运行

     您可以通过以下步骤检查系统是否满足Hyper-V要求: 1. 打开命令提示符(cmd),输入`systeminfo`

     2. 滚动至报告末尾,查看“Hyper-V 要求”部分,确保所有条件均为“Yes”

     如果系统不满足这些要求,您可能需要升级硬件或在BIOS中启用虚拟化技术

     三、在BIOS中启用虚拟化技术 要启用虚拟化技术,您需要进入BIOS设置

    具体步骤如下: 1.重启计算机:在启动过程中,按下特定的键(通常是F2、Del、Esc等)进入BIOS设置

    具体的按键会因计算机品牌和型号而异

     2.导航到高级设置:在BIOS主界面中,使用方向键导航到“Advanced”或“Advanced Settings”菜单

     3.找到虚拟化技术选项:找到与虚拟化相关的选项,这通常被称为“Intel VT-x”、“Intel Virtualization Technology”或“AMD-V”等

    这些选项可能位于“CPU Configuration”或“Virtualization Technology”菜单下

     4.启用虚拟化技术:将虚拟化技术选项设置为“Enabled”

     5.保存更改并退出BIOS:通常按F10保存更改并退出BIOS

     完成这些步骤后,您的系统就已经准备好运行Hyper-V了

     四、安装和启用Hyper-V 在Windows操作系统中,您可以通过以下步骤安装和启用Hyper-V: 1.打开“应用和功能”:右键单击Windows按钮,选择“应用和功能”

     2.打开或关闭Windows功能:在相关设置下,选择右侧的“程序和功能”,然后点击“打开或关闭Windows功能”

     3.勾选Hyper-V选项:在弹出的窗口中,勾选“Hyper-V”、“Windows虚拟机监控程序平台”和“虚拟机平台”,然后点击“确定”

     4.以管理员权限执行命令(如果需要):如果勾选后启动模拟器仍报错,请以管理员权限打开命令行窗口,并执行以下命令: bcdedit /set hypervisorlaunchtype auto 5.重新启动计算机:完成上述步骤后,重新启动计算机以应用更改

     如果您的系统缺少Hyper-V选项(如Windows 10/11家庭版),您可能需要使用批处理脚本或手动下载Hyper-V组件

    以下是详细步骤: 1.创建批处理脚本:复制以下批处理代码,新建一个空白文本文件,将其保存为`.bat`格式,然后右键以管理员身份运行

     batch pushd %~dp0 dir /b %SystemRoot%servicingPackagesHyper-V.mum >hyper-v.txt for /f %%iin (findstr /i . hyper-v.txt 2^>nul) do dism /online /norestart /add-package:%SystemRoot%servicingPackages%%i del hyper-v.txt Dism /online /enable-feature /featurename:Microsoft-Hyper-V -All /LimitAccess /ALL 2.重新启动计算机:完成脚本执行后,重新启动计算机以安装并启用Hyper-V

     五、在Hyper-V中配置虚拟机BIOS启动 虽然Hyper-V没有直接的功能来进入虚拟机的BIOS设置,但您可以通过启动虚拟机时按下特定键来进入BIOS界面

    以下是详细步骤: 1.打开Hyper-V管理器:通过开始菜单搜索“Hyper-V”来找到并打开Hyper-V管理器

     2.选择虚拟机:在左侧的Hyper-V管理器面板中,选择您希望进入BIOS的虚拟机

     3.启动虚拟机:点击右侧的“启动”按钮启动虚拟机

     4.进入BIOS:在虚拟机启动期间,迅速按下特定键(通常是F2、F10或Del,具体取决于您使用的操作系统和虚拟机的设置)以进入BIOS界面

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道